We track the published rules and policies of 29 futures prop firms and keep every version, so when a firm edits a rule we have the before and after in writing. Most of what changes is really nothing: a fixed typo, a clarified sentence, a word added here and there. But real changes stand out fast, and you can literally watch rules and policies tighten line by line. Payout terms creep, consistency thresholds drop, and prices quietly climb. It works the other way too: sometimes payouts improve and rules loosen, and when that happens it’s usually one of our Premier firms.

Most of the tightening shows up on the Unlisted side, firms we track but haven’t listed on PickAPropFirm.com. When a firm with a rough reputation starts gaining traction on rock-bottom prices, promoted by affiliates who would scam their own grandma for a commission, the discount usually costs you somewhere else, and that somewhere shows up here. If a plan looks too good to be true, it almost always is.

Starred changes are the ones we think deserve your attention; the full feed below is everything we caught, right down to the typo fixes.

updatedPremierDayTraders.com · Live Accounts & Payouts | DayTraders.com Help Center2026-08-12 · +7 / -0 lines

Read the live article · All DayTraders.com changes

  - In certain cases, removal of the Daily Loss Limit (DLL)
  To request a review, please contact Support and ask for a Risk Team review. If you qualify, additional scaling options may also be presented to you.
+ EFFECTIVE FOR S2L ACCOUNTS PASSED ON OR AFTER 8/12/26
+ If you pass multiple straight-to-live evaluations, one will be activated at a time until the drawdown has been locked or the account is blown.
+ Example:
+ A trader passes 5 Core S2L accounts. On day 1, the trader logs in and will see all 5 accounts assigned to them. Only the first account will be available for trading.
+ To unlock the remaining accounts, the first active account must lock the drawdown or the account must be blown. This will be repeated until the trader has activated all 5 S2L accounts.
+ Nothing needs to be done to unlock the next account. A risk manager will unlock the account during business hours. If you think you are eligible to unlock the next account and it has not yet been unlocked, please reach out to our support staff.
+ The purpose of this is to encourage sustainable trading behavior.

updatedPremierTopstep · Live Funded Account Parameters | Topstep Help Center2026-08-12 · +8 / -8 lines

Read the live article · All Topstep changes

  Real capital. Real markets. The Live Funded Account® (LFA) is the big leagues — Topstep's money behind you, no Payout caps, and unlimited growth potential. When the call-up comes, all Express Funded Accounts (XFA) close. This is what you've been working toward.
  Live Account Size
- Your LFA size is based on the average of all active, eligible XFAs with at least 1 Payout. If you haven't requested any Payouts yet, all XFAs are averaged together. The average is rounded up to the nearest tier ($50K, $100K, or $150K).
+ Your LFA size is based on the average account size (the funded tier of each XFA — $50K, $100K, or $150K — not the current balance) of all active, eligible XFAs with at least 1 Payout. If you haven't requested any Payouts yet, all XFAs are averaged together. The average is rounded up to the nearest tier ($50K, $100K, or $150K).
  Example: Four 50K XFAs + one 150K XFA = 70K average → rounds up to $100K LFA.
  Starting Balance and Reserve
- At Live activation:
- - 20% of combined XFA balances is available for trading immediately
- - Minimum starting balance: $10,000 (Topstep supplements from Reserve if needed)
- - 80% held in Reserve — unlocked in 4 increments as you hit profit thresholds
- - Each threshold = 25% of Reserve released
- Example: $75K combined profit → $15K to trade, $60K in Reserve.
- Starting balance is capped at your account size. Can't transfer more than $100K into a $100K LFA. The excess is forfeited.
+ Two numbers set your Live starting balance:
+ - Account Size — the average of your eligible XFAs, rounded up to the nearest tier. This is a hard cap ($50K, $100K, or $150K)
+ - Cumulative balance — the actual balances in those XFAs, added together. Remember: what transfers is capped at the account size.
+ What transfers then splits:
+ - 20% available to trade immediately — minimum $10,000
+ - 80% held in Reserve — released in 4 increments of 25% as you hit profit thresholds
+ Example: Four $50K XFAs holding $25K each. Account Size = $50K. Cumulative balance was $100K, so $50K is forfeited. → $10K to trade, $40K in Reserve.
  👉 Heads up: all Express Funded Accounts are averaged together, so new Topstep Labs accounts may affect your account size.

Questions

What is Rule Radar?

Rule Radar is our daily record of rule and policy changes across 29 futures prop firms. When a firm edits a rule, adds a page, or deletes one, the change shows up here with the exact lines that changed.

How often does it update?

Daily. New changes land by early morning US time, so check it like a morning paper.

Where does the data come from?

Straight from each firm’s own published pages. We keep every version and compare them line by line, so nothing here is secondhand.

What does a starred change mean?

A starred change is one we think actually matters, like payout terms, rule tightening, or pricing. Most edits are typos and clarifications, and those stay in the full feed above.
